iT邦幫忙

第 12 屆 iThome 鐵人賽

DAY 18
3
Software Development

與頂尖工程師談「追求卓越」系列 第 18

台灣 JavaScript 的推手 - Caesar [Part 1]

今天是中秋節,祝大家中秋節快樂!

借用我們助教 @TD 的一段話:

學習就像烤肉一樣,不是把自己放上烤架,就會自動變得色香味美,從上火爐開始,就需要時時關心,就像是每週我們請學生定時寫 ORID,觀察自己熟成的狀態,必要時需要翻面、上醬,或是暫時離開烤爐。要把肉烤好,不要依賴運氣,靠自己用心努力,才能走上酒足飯飽之路。

https://ithelp.ithome.com.tw/upload/images/20201001/20129249lHQQKSQOll.png

接下來的幾篇,會紀錄我的一位好朋友,也是在過去幾年對 ALPHA Camp 有非常多貢獻的老師 — Caesar 老師的一場對話。Caesar 的開發經驗非常豐富,包括 D-Link、神通電腦 (Mitac) 這種大廠,以及近年的時間軸、Awoo 等新創。但大多數認識 Caesar 的人,應該透過他一手推動的台灣最大的 JavaScrip 年會 JSDC。正如 ihower 對於台灣 Ruby-on-Rails 的發展影響深遠一樣,Caesar 可以說是台灣 JavaScript 背後的推手。當 JavaScript 還是一個崛起的程式語言時,Caesar 透過各種分享、授課、活動,積極讓台灣的軟體社群與產業,更認識 JavaScript。而但。ALPHA Camp 決意把課綱從 Ruby-on-Rails 改到 JavaScript 時,Caesar 也擔任我們的顧問,確保我們教材在技術上的品質。(晚點其實就會談到,我個人對 JavaScript 真的不是很愛...)

這次,我跟 Caesar 會談到他個人的職涯發展,他對傳統資工、資管系的教學模式的看法、以及從他的經驗,如何成為一個有價值的工程師。


Caesar:所以我們今天要聊什麼?

Bernard:老師你在我們這邊也合作了五、六年了,從老師到技術顧問。非常感謝你一路以來的支持。我們很多學生校友你也有帶過。現在他們已經畢業、當工程師了三、四年了。我們發現,他們目前都會覺得有點迷惘。

這些同學進來 ALPHA Camp 之前就迷惘要不要當工程師?我夠不夠資格?我該如何準備面試?但我最近發現這個循環到二至四年後,就會出現另一種迷惘,就是:「我程式碼寫的差不多了,工具也學的不錯,Vue 、 React 也有會,但是 project 一個接一個大概也差不多。我也不知道要繼續寫程式下去,還是像老闆跟我說的,要思考要不要帶人、要不要當管理者。」

老師你在這個產業這麼久了,你一定是有抓到一些核心價值,或是在過程中有深刻的成就感,才能在這個領域堅持這麼久。所以這次希望透過這個系列,把你跟其他頂尖工程師的經驗,分享給大家,引導他們思考自己的職涯。

大概是這樣,所以再次感謝今晚的時間。我先談一些往事:老師你寫了多少年程式?軟體工程師當了多久?然後你是怎樣入行?

Caesar:我真正開始寫程式應該從大學開始。所以寫到現在應該有十多年的時間,然後最早最早一開始接觸應該就是小學,那時候國小國中的時候寫 FrontPage ,國中就開始寫 FrontPage
,所以我算是蠻早的。

Bernard:FrontPage! 很久沒聽過這個名字了!所以你是就是從一開始就愛上寫程式?

Caesar:其實寫程式對我來說,中間並不是這麼順利。那段時間是我從國中開始寫網頁,中間有一段時間就希望可以寫「更硬」的東西。當時很天真的認為,網頁不太算什麼。我要學的是 程式語言,比如說 C 或是 Java 等。當時我都是去買書然後自己來學,那時候買好幾本書,但讀完前面幾個章節 (chapter) ,我看完就讀不下去了。因為真的不好理解。

所以後來,這種較「硬」的程式語言也沒有繼續學。當時 HTML 還有 Flash 我其實還有一直在碰,因為它們比較簡單,而在那個時代,是可以用 FrontPage 還有 Dreamweaver 等工具,去拖拉一些簡單的頁面出來。所以對於當時不太會寫程式的我來講,我蠻享受那個雖然不完全瞭解在發生什麼事,但最後能做出東西來,讓我很有成就感。


上一篇
東南亞獨角獸 Head of Engineering - Sam [Part 5]
下一篇
台灣 JavaScript 的推手 - Caesar [Part 2]
系列文
與頂尖工程師談「追求卓越」30
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 則留言

2
Ellen Lee
iT邦新手 5 級 ‧ 2020-10-01 23:10:26

我也過用 FrontPage!!!!! 剛開始用 FrontPage 時完全就是用 Word 的思維來做網頁,然後第一次用到 DreamWeaver 的時候覺得大開眼界⋯⋯(然後我的 Frontend 探索之旅就結束在 DreamWeaver 了⋯⋯)

Rafeni iT邦新手 5 級 ‧ 2020-10-01 23:40:59 檢舉

我也有用過上述軟體......那是 flash 還當道的年代呀 XDD

Yenting iT邦新手 5 級 ‧ 2020-10-02 00:02:02 檢舉

我也有用過!FP+DW XDD

Bernard iT邦新手 5 級 ‧ 2020-10-02 16:03:45 檢舉

哈哈!大家都透露了年紀了

我要留言

立即登入留言